# Style Guardrails Use this file for mechanical and stylistic checks after the main rewrite. This file should refine prose and correctness, not override the main writing strategy in `SKILL.md`. ## Academic style - prefer cautious, precise prose over conversational confidence - avoid contractions - avoid rhetorical questions in polished manuscript prose - define abbreviations on first use - use British spelling by default if the target is Nature-style prose - keep figure legends concise; if aiming for Nature style, `<= 300` words is a good upper bound - if aiming for Nature style, keep titles at `<= 75` characters including spaces ## Articles Common checks: - first mention of a singular count noun: `a` or `an` - later mention of the same item: `the` - generic plural: usually no article - unique entity: often `the` - abstract nouns used generally: often no article Typical repair: - bad: `The hypoxia induces ...` - better: `Hypoxia induces ...` ## Numbers and units - use numerals for measurements - leave a space between the value and the unit: `25 cm`, `3.2 s` - keep statistical symbols and mathematical notation consistent - use en dashes for ranges where appropriate Do not rewrite numbers into words unless the surrounding house style demands it. ## Academic register - avoid spoken fillers and weak evaluative language - use `we` only when it suits the discipline and document type - keep nominalisation useful, not excessive - keep the prose impersonal where appropriate, but do not force lifelessness ## Sentence and paragraph checks - each sentence should express one main proposition - dependent clauses must stay attached to a main clause - do not join two independent clauses with only a comma - each paragraph needs a controlling idea and supporting material - avoid common structure errors such as sentence fragments introduced by `although` or `whereas` ## Overclaim checklist Flag and soften: - `prove` - `conclusively` - `unprecedented` - `best` - `superior` - `first` Safer replacements: - `show` - `suggest` - `to our knowledge` - `among the strongest` - `in this cohort` ## Integrity rules - do not invent references - do not alter quantitative values unless correcting an obvious typo requested by the user - do not upgrade association to causation - do not imply broader generalisability than the study supports ## AI boundary Use AI for language control, not for scientific fabrication. Allowed: - grammar and clarity - restructuring and hedging - translation with terminology checking Not allowed: - fabricated citations or datasets - invented mechanisms presented as fact - unsupported claims of novelty
